2.4 分片策略与数据分区


文档摘要

2.4 分片策略与数据分区 本节导读:深入了解Qdrant的分片机制和分区策略,学习如何在大规模数据场景下实现水平扩展、负载均衡和高可用性,为生产环境部署提供技术支撑。 学习目标 理解Qdrant的分片机制和水平扩展原理 掌握分片策略和数据分区配置方法 学习负载均衡和高可用性的实现方案 实践生产环境中的分片优化和故障转移 核心概念 分片是Qdrant实现水平扩展的核心机制,通过将数据分散到多个节点上,可以突破单机性能限制,支持海量数据的存储和检索。每个分片维护自己的索引,并行处理查询请求。 分片基础理论 2.4.

2.4 分片策略与数据分区

本节导读:深入了解Qdrant的分片机制和分区策略,学习如何在大规模数据场景下实现水平扩展、负载均衡和高可用性,为生产环境部署提供技术支撑。

学习目标

  • 理解Qdrant的分片机制和水平扩展原理
  • 掌握分片策略和数据分区配置方法
  • 学习负载均衡和高可用性的实现方案
  • 实践生产环境中的分片优化和故障转移

核心概念

分片是Qdrant实现水平扩展的核心机制,通过将数据分散到多个节点上,可以突破单机性能限制,支持海量数据的存储和检索。每个分片维护自己的索引,并行处理查询请求。

分片基础理论

2.4.1 分片概念

分片定义:将大型数据集分割成多个较小的、可管理的部分

分片类型

  • 垂直分片:按数据类型或功能分割
  • 水平分片:按数据量或键值分割

Qdrant分片特点

  • 基于向量ID的一致性哈希分片
  • 自动负载均衡和数据迁移
  • 多副本机制保证数据可靠性

2.4.2 分片架构

Qdrant的分片架构建立在一致性哈希算法基础上,确保数据分布均匀且可预测。每个分片负责特定的数据子集,通过副本机制保证数据冗余和高可用性。

分片配置与管理

2.4.3 集群分片配置

2.4.4 分片状态监控

2.4.5 分片负载均衡

数据分区策略

2.4.6 一致性哈希分片

2.4.7 数据迁移策略

高可用性实现

2.4.8 副本机制

2.4.9 故障恢复机制

生产环境配置

2.4.10 集群部署配置

2.4.11 监控与告警

性能优化实践

2.4.12 分片性能调优

本节小结

本节详细讲解了Qdrant的分片策略和数据分区技术,包括:

  1. 分片基础理论:分片概念、架构原理和实现机制
  2. 分片配置与管理:集群配置、状态监控、负载均衡等技术
  3. 数据分区策略:一致性哈希、数据迁移、副本机制等实现方案
  4. 高可用性实现:故障检测、自动恢复、集群监控等保障措施
  5. 性能优化实践:分片调优、自动扩缩容等生产环境优化技术

通过掌握这些分片和分区技术,可以构建高性能、高可用的Qdrant集群,满足大规模数据存储和检索需求。下一节我们将开始学习第3章检索引擎的核心技术。

延伸阅读

关键词:Qdrant, 分片策略, 数据分区, 水平扩展, 负载均衡, 高可用性, 一致性哈希, 故障恢复
难度:高级
预计阅读:50 分钟


发布者: 作者: 转发
评论区 (0)
U